About 9 Blenheim Close
9 Blenheim Close is a two-bedroom semi-detached house in Upper Cambourne, Cambridge, Cambridge (CB23 6AP). It has a recorded floor area of 52 m² (around 560 sq ft), construction records dating it to 2003-2006 and council tax band B. At 52 m² this is the smallest unit on EPC record across the building (52–163 m²). The building's EPC ratings span C to B, with this unit at the bottom. The latest certificate (October 2019) shows a C (score 76), near the top of the C band. Earlier certificates rated it B (November 2009); the latest reading is one band lower. Between certificates, roof efficiency went from Good to Very Good and lighting went from Average to Very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Very Good to Good and hot-water efficiency dropped from Very Good to Good.
At 52 m² it sits well below the postcode median (108 m² across 45 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. Across 2009–2016, sale prices on this property compounded at 4.3%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£225,000 is 15.4% above the 2016 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£348/sq ft) was about 43.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Last changed hands 10 years ago, in March 2016.
